#ifndef EMAILSRVGPORT_H
#define EMAILSRVGPORT_H
#include "customer_ps_inc.h"
#include "MMIDataType.h"
#include "kal_general_types.h"
#include "mmi_frm_utility_gprot.h"
/* The Email account id type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_ACCT_ID;
/* The Email folder id type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_FLDR_ID;
/* The Email message id type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_MSG_ID;
/* The Email message state type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_MSG_STATE;
/* The Email message attach id type */
typedef U64 EMAIL_ATTCH_ID;
/* The asynchronous request id type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_REQ_ID;
/* The Email service handle type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_SRV_HANDLE;
/* The Email account handle type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_ACCT_HANDLE;
/* The Email folder handle type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_FLDR_HANDLE;
/* The Email message handle type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_MSG_HANDLE;
/* The Email OTAP handle type */
typedef U32 EMAIL_OTAP_HANDLE;
/* The invalid Email account id */
#define EMAIL_ACCT_INVALID_ID (0)
/* The invalid Email folder id */
#define EMAIL_FLDR_INVALID_ID (0)
/* The invalid Email message id */
#define EMAIL_MSG_INVALID_ID (0)
/* The invalid Email attachment id */
#define EMAIL_ATTCH_INVALID_ID (0)
/* The invalid Email request id */
#define EMAIL_REQ_INVALID_ID (0)
/* The invalid Email service handle */
#define EMAIL_SRV_INVALID_HANDLE (0)
/* The invalid Email account handle */
#define EMAIL_ACCT_INVALID_HANDLE (0)
/* The invalid Email folder handle */
#define EMAIL_FLDR_INVALID_HANDLE (0)
/* The invalid Email message handle */
#define EMAIL_MSG_INVALID_HANDLE (0)
/* The max attachment filename length */
#define EMAIL_ATTCH_FILE_NAME_LEN (40)
/* The max folder name length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_NAME_LEN (128)
/* The max text length when listing messages */
#ifdef __COSMOS_MMI_PACKAGE__
#define S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_LIST_TEXT_LEN (140)
#else
#define S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_LIST_TEXT_LEN (40)
#endif /* __COSMOS_MMI_PACKAGE__ */
/* The max MSG number in each folder */
#ifdef __MMI_EMAIL_SUPPORT_1000_MAILS__
#define SRV_EMAIL_GLOBAL_MAX_MSG_NUM (1000)
#else
#define SRV_EMAIL_GLOBAL_MAX_MSG_NUM (100)
#endif
/* The max file name length (not include null) */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_FILE_NAME_LEN (260)
/* The max account name length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_ACCT_NAME_LEN (30)
/* The max username length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_USERNAME_LEN (MMI_EMAIL_MAX_ADDR_LEN)
/* The max password length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_PASSWORD_LEN (50)
/* The max server name length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_SERVER_NAME_LEN (50)
/* The max folder name length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_FOLDER_NAME_LEN (128)
/* The max display name length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_DISP_NAME_LEN (15)
/* The max email address length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AX_ADDR_LEN (MMI_EMAIL_MAX_ADDR_LEN)
/* The MD5 digest length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MD5_DIGEST_LEN (16)
/* The CID maximum length */
#define SRV_EMAIL_CID_MAX_LEN (128)
/* The major error type: Email related errors */
#define SRV_EMAIL_MAIL_ERROR (-1)
/* The major error type: Socket related errors */
#define SRV_EMAIL_SOCKET_ERROR (-2)
/* The major error type: File system related errors */
#define SRV_EMAIL_FS_ERROR (-3)
/* The major error type: SSL/TLS related errors */
#define SRV_EMAIL_TLS_ERROR (-4)
/* The major error type: DRM related errors */
#define SRV_EMAIL_DRM_ERROR (-5)
/* The Email message flag type */
typedef U8 EMAIL_MSG_FLAG;
/* The seen flag of the Email message */
#define EMAIL_MSG_FLAG_SEEN (0x01)
/* The answered flag of the Email message */
#define EMAIL_MSG_FLAG_ANSWERED (0x02)
/* The flagged flag of the Email message */
#define EMAIL_MSG_FLAG_FLAGGED (0x04)
/* The Email message priority type */
typedef U8 EMAIL_MSG_PRIO;
/* The Email message priority: Medium */
#define EMAIL_MSG_PRIO_MED (0)
/* The Email message priority: Low */
#define EMAIL_MSG_PRIO_LOW (1)
/* The Email message priority: High */
#define EMAIL_MSG_PRIO_HIGH (2)
/* The Email message plain text download size for IMAP4 */
#define E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_DOWNLOAD_SIZE_FOR_IMAP4 (200)
/* The Email message text download size for POP3 */
#define E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_DOWNLOAD_SIZE_FOR_POP3 (10) // (2)
/* Email service operation result enum */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SUCC = 0, /* Success */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_FAIL = 1, /* Fail */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_WOULDBLOCK = 2, /* The operation will be wouldblock */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INPROGRESS = 3, /* Any other operation is in progress */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_FS_ERROR = 4, /* file system error */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_NO_MEMORY = 5, /* failed to allocate memory */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_NO_MORE_RESULT = 6, /* no more result */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_ACCT_ID_REACH_MAX_NUM = 7, /* account id reach max number */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_FLDR_ID_REACH_MAX_NUM = 8, /* folder id reach max number */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_MSG_REACH_MAX_NUM = 9, /* msg in one box can not be more than SRV_EMAIL_GLOBAL_MAX_MSG_NUM */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_STOR_NOT_AVAILABLE = 10, /* storage is not available now */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_COMP_INSTANCE_REACH_MAX_NUM = 11, /* composer's instance reach max num */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_COMP_HANDLE_INVALID = 12, /* composer's handle is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_COMP_BUSY = 13, /* composer's state, an object have already been started. */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_CREATE_INSTANCE_FAIL = 14, /* The instance limitation is reached */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INCOMPLETE_ACCT = 15, /* The account is incomplete */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_ACCT = 16, /* The account is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_MSG = 17, /* The message is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_FLDR = 18, /* The folder is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_HANDLE = 19, /* The handle is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_PARAMETER = 20, /* The parameter is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_STATE = 21, /* The state is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_OPERATION = 22, /* The operation is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_MSG_NOT_EXIST = 23, /* The message does not exist */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_MSG_IN_LOCAL = 24, /* The message is in local */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_CONT_NOT_EXIST = 25, /* The content does not exist */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_CONT_IN_LOCAL = 26, /* The content is in local */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_ATTACH_NOT_EXIST = 27, /* The attachment does not exist */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_ATTACH_IN_LOCAL = 28, /* The attachment is in local */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_FLDR_EMPTY = 29, /* The folder is empty */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_USERNAME = 30, /* The username is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_PASSWORD = 31, /* The password is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_ACTIVATE_BEARER_FAIL = 32, /* Activate the bearer unsuccessfully */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_AUTH_FAIL = 33, /* Authorize with server unsuccessfully */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SERVER_NOT_SUPPORT_STARTTLS = 34, /* The server does not support STARTTLS */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SERVER_NOT_SUPPORT_APOP = 35, /* The server does not support APOP */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SERVER_ERROR = 36, /* The server error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_CAPABILITY_LIMITATION = 37, /* The capability limitation is reached */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_FORMAT = 38, /* The message format is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SELECT_FOLDER_ERROR = 39, /* Select the server folder unsuccessfully */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_RECIPIENTS_ERROR = 40, /* The recipient error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_SMTP_CMD_ERROR = 41, /* The SMTP command error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_POP3_CMD_ERROR = 45, /* The POP3 command error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_IMAP4_CMD_ERROR = 46, /* The IMAP4 command error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_NETWORK_ERROR = 47, /* The network error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_NETWORK_TIMEOUT = 48, /* The network timeout occ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INTERNAL_ERROR = 49, /* The internal error occurs */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_MSG_EXCEED_DOWNLOAD_SIZE = 50, /* The message is too large */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_INVALID_AUTH_COOKIE = 51, /* The authentication cookie is invalid */
SRV_EMAIL_RESULT_TOTAL /* The total result value */
} srv_email_result_enum;
/* The Email account type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_NONE, /* None */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_USER_CONFIGURED, /* The account is configured by user */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_OTAP_CONFIGURED, /* The account is configured with OTAP */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_FACTORY_CONFIGURED, /* The account is configured by factory */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_TOTAL /* The total account type */
} srv_email_acct_type_enum;
/* The Email protocol type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_PROT_NONE, /* None */
SRV_EMAIL_PROT_SMTP, /* The SMTP protocol */
SRV_EMAIL_PROT_POP3, /* The POP3 protocol */
SRV_EMAIL_PROT_IMAP4, /* The IMAP4 protocol */
SRV_EMAIL_PROT_TOTAL /* The total protocol type */
} srv_email_prot_type_enum;
/* The Email authentication type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_AUTH_NONE, /* No authentication */
SRV_EMAIL_AUTH_USER, /* User/Pass authentication */
SRV_EMAIL_AUTH_APOP, /* APOP authentication */
SRV_EMAIL_AUTH_TOTAL /* To check the authentication's validity */
} srv_email_auth_type_enum;
/* The Email security mode */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_SEC_NONE, /* No security mode */
SRV_EMAIL_SEC_SSL_TLS, /* SSL/TLS security mode */
SRV_EMAIL_SEC_STARTTLS, /* STARTTLS security mode */
SRV_EMAIL_SEC_TOTAL /* To check the security mode's validity */
} srv_email_sec_mode_enum;
/* The Email sending option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_SEND_IMMEDIATELY, /* Send immediately */
SRV_EMAIL_SEND_SEND_COPY, /* Send copy */
SRV_EMAIL_SEND_TOTAL /* To check the send option's validity */
} srv_email_send_option_enum;
/* The Email download option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_DOWNLOAD_HEADER, /* Download header only */
SRV_EMAIL_DOWNLOAD_HEADER_TEXT, /* Download header and text */
SRV_EMAIL_DOWNLOAD_ALL, /* Download whole email */
SRV_EMAIL_DOWNLOAD_TOTAL /* To check the download option's validity */
} srv_email_download_option_enum;
/* The Email notify option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_NOTIFY_OFF, /* Notify Off */
SRV_EMAIL_NOTIFY_ON, /* Notify On */
SRV_EMAIL_NOTIFY_HOME_NETWORK_ONLY, /* Notify On in home network only */
SRV_EMAIL_NOTIFY_TOTAL /* To check the notify option's validity */
} srv_email_notify_option_enum;
/* The Email delete option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_DELETE_ALWAYS_ASK, /* Always ask when deletion */
SRV_EMAIL_DELETE_PHONE_ONLY, /* Delete from local only */
SRV_EMAIL_DELETE_PHONE_AND_SERVER, /* Delete from local and server */
SRV_EMAIL_DELETE_TOTAL /* To check the delete option's validity */
} srv_email_delete_option_enum;
/* The Email account and folder receive option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_RECEIVE_NEW_EMAIL, /* Receive new emails only */
SRV_EMAIL_RECEIVE_ALL_EMAIL, /* Receive all emails */
SRV_EMAIL_RECEIVE_TOTAL /* To check the receive option's validity */
} srv_email_receive_option_enum;
/* The field mask used for list messages */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_SENDER = 0x0001, /* Display the sender (From) */
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_RECIPIENT = 0x0002, /* Display the recipient (To/Cc/Bcc),
* alternative with S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_SENDER
*/
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_MAIL_TIME = 0x0004, /* Display the mail time (Date) */
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_RECV_TIME = 0x0008, /* Display the received time,
* alternative with S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_MAIL_TIME
*/
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_SUBJECT = 0x0040, /* Display the subject */
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_CONTENT = 0x0080, /* Display the content,
* alternative with S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_SUBJECT
*/
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_STATE = 0x0100, /* Display the state */
SRV_EMAIL_FIELD_TOTAL /* The total field */
} srv_email_list_field_enum;
/* The Email address type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_FROM = 0, /* The address in From field */
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_TO, /* The address in To field */
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_CC, /* The address in Cc field */
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_BCC, /* The address in Bcc field */
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_REPLY_TO, /* The address in Reply-to field */
SRV_EMAIL_ADDR_TYPE_TOTAL /* To check the address type's validity */
} srv_email_addr_type_enum;
/* The Email message state value */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_HEADER_ONLY = 0x0001, /* header only, download header only */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_DEL_SERVER = 0x0002, /* header only, delete from phone */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_DELAY_SEND = 0x0004, /* header only, wait for deletion from sever */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_SEND_FAIL = 0x0008, /* The delay send state mask */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_DOWN_ALL = 0x0010, /* All parts have been downloaded */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_DOWN_NOT_FINISH = 0x0020,/*there still have plain text to be doenloaded*/
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_STATE_TOTAL /* The total message state */
} srv_email_state_enum;
/* The Email retrieve option */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_ALL_PARTS, /* Retrieve whole email */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_TEXT_CONTENT, /* Retrieve the email's text content */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_HTML_CONTENT, /* Retrieve the email's html content */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_ALL_CONTENT, /* Retrieve the email's all content */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_SINGLE_ATTACHMENT, /* Retrieve the email's specified attachment */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_ALL_ATTACHMENT, /* Retrieve the email's all attachments */
SRV_EMAIL_RETRIEVE_TOTAL /* To check the retrieve option's validity */
} srv_email_retrieve_option_enum;
/* The type for getting folder message number */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G, /* Get all messages */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_UNREAD, /* Get the unread messages only */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_UNREAD_FROM_MARKED, /* Get the unread and marked messages only */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_MARKED, /* Get the marked messages only */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_MSG_TOTAL /* The total type */
} srv_email_fldr_get_msg_num_type_enum;
/* The Email network state */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_DISCONNECTED, /* Disconnected with server,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_CBM_QUERYING, /* Querying the CBM info, srv_email_cbm_querying_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_CONNECTING, /* Connecting server,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_AUTHORIZING, /* Authorizing with server,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_QUERYING, /* Querying the username/password, srv_email_querying_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_UPDATING, /* Updating the selected folder information */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_SENDING, /* Sending email(s) to server, srv_email_sending_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_SEND_DONE, /* Send emails done, srv_email_send_done_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_RECEIVING, /* Receiving email(s) from server, srv_email_receiving_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_RECEIVE_DONE, /* Receive emails done, srv_email_receive_done_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_SYNCING, /* Syncing flag of email(s) with server, srv_email_syncing_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_DELETING, /* Deleting email(s) from server, srv_email_deleting_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_LISTING_FOLDER, /* Listing remote folder from server,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_DISCONNECTING, /* Disconnecting server,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_NEED_REFRESH, /* Need refresh the connection, srv_email_need_refresh_data_struct */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_REFRESHED, /* The connection is refreshed, no data structure */
SRV_EMAIL_NWK_TOTAL_STATE /* The total network state */
} srv_email_nwk_status_enum;
/* The part for indicate which part of message app want to update */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ADDR_TO, /* Save TO address */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ADDR_CC, /* Save CC address */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ADDR_BCC, /* Save BCC address */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_SUBJECT, /* Save subject */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_CONTENT, /* Save text content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ATTACHMENT_INFO, /* Save attachment information */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_HTML, /* Save HTML content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ENVELOP_TMP,
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_CONTENT_TMP,
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_EXTRA_SMS_UID, /* Save HTML content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_EXTRA_SMS_ADDR, /* Save HTML content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_EXTRA_SMS_DATA, /* Save HTML content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_ALL, /* Save all parts */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_SAVE_TOTAL /* The total part */
} srv_email_msg_save_part_enum;
/* The mailbox's type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_INVALID = -1, /* Invalid type */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_INBOX = 0, /* Inbox */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_OUTBOX = 1, /* Outbox */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_SENT = 2, /* Sent */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_DRAFT = 3, /* Draft */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_TRASH = 4, /* Trash, reserved type, NOT supported now */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S_BGN = S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_INBOX, /* First basics box is inbox */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S_END = S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_DRAFT, /* Last basics box is draft */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S_CNT = S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S_END - S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S_BGN + 1, /* Basic folder count */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_BASICS, /* Basics folder type */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_REMOTE, /* Remote folder type */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_ALL, /* All folder type */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_TYPE_TOTAL /* The total folder type */
} srv_email_fldr_type_enum;
/* The folder set type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_FLDR_TYPE_BASIC, /* The basic folders set */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_FLDR_TYPE_LOCAL, /* The remote folders set in local */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_FLDR_TYPE_TOTAL /* The total folder type */
} srv_email_acct_fldr_type_enum;
/* The message sort mode */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_NONE = 0, /* */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_TIME, /* Sort message with date and time */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_SERVER_SIZE, /* Sort message with server size */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_LOCAL_SIZE, /* Sort message with local size */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_BUFFER, /* Sort message with buffer data (subject or content) */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_ADDR, /* Sort message with address */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_FLAG, /* Sort message with read/unread */
SRV_EMAIL_FLDR_SORT_MSG_MODE_TOTAL /* The total sort mode */
} srv_email_fldr_sort_msg_mode_enum;
/* The message text type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_SUBJ = 0, /* Get the subject */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_CONT_TEXT, /* Get the text content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_CONT_HTML, /* Get the html content */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_TEXT_TYPE_TOTAL /* The total text type */
} srv_eamil_msg_text_type_enum;
/* The message date type */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_CREATED_DATE = 0, /* Get the created date */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_RECEIVED_DATE, /* Get the received/internal date */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_DATE_TYPE_TOTAL /* The total date type */
} srv_email_msg_date_type_enum;
/* The Email service init state */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_INIT_STATE_NOT_STARTED = 2, /* The service is not started */
SRV_EMAIL_INIT_STATE_INITING = 1, /* The service is initializing */
SRV_EMAIL_INIT_STATE_READY = 0, /* The service is ready */
SRV_EMAIL_INIT_STATE_ERROR = -1, /* The service is initialized unsuccessfully */
SRV_EMAIL_INIT_STATE_TOTAL /* The total state */
} srv_email_init_state_enum;
/* The field mask used for account attribute */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_ATTR_SMTP = 0x00000001, /* This account includes SMTP */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_ATTR_POP3 = 0x00000002, /* This account includes POP3 */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_ATTR_IMAP4 = 0x00000004, /* This account includes IMAP4 */
SRV_EMAIL_ACCT_ATTR_TOTAL /* The total attribute */
} srv_email_acct_attr_enum;
/* The flag used for message content */
typedef enum
{
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_CONT_PART_EXIST = 0x01, /* This content exists */
SRV_EMAIL_MSG_CONT_DOWNLOADED = 0x02 /* This content has been downloaded */
} srv_email_msg_cont_exit_enum;

/*****************************************************************************
* FUNCTION
* srv_email_acct_get_permission
* DESCRIPTION
* This function is used to get the editable permission.
* If the instance wants to get the permission,
* the account in it must meet the following conditions at the same time:
* 1. it is opened by this instance only.
* 2. it is not used now.
* After getting successfully, the permission can not be released until the handle is destroyed.
* PARAMETERS
* acct_handle : [IN] The account handle
* RETURNS
* The result code.
****************************************************************************/
extern srv_email_result_enum srv_email_acct_get_permission(EMAIL_ACCT_HANDLE acct_handle);

/*****************************************************************************
* FUNCTION
* srv_email_acct_delete
* DESCRIPTION
* This function is used to delete the specified account.
* The account must meet the following conditions at the same time:
* 1. it is not opened by any instance.
* 2. it is not used now.
* When deleting account, all emails in it will be deleted at the same time.
* PARAMETERS
* acct_id : [IN] The account id
* req_id : [OUT] Return the request id
* RETURNS
* The result code.
****************************************************************************/
extern srv_email_result_enum srv_email_acct_delete(EMAIL_ACCT_ID acct_id);
